I recently purchased a new PC which has MSI MPG Z390 Motherboard. It came with a DVD disc which has drivers.

I installed the Intel Software Guard Extensions 2.0.101.44269 driver. Later I realised that I dont need it and it not even listed in their website for my Motherboard. I don't know why they gave it in DVD.

The problem is its not listed in uninstall/programs list so how can I uninstall it.

Assuming you have a recent version of Windows, they are probably under: 

Device Manager -> System Devices -> Intel(R) Software Guard Extensions Device

Device Manager -> Software Components -> Intel(R) Software Guard Extensions Software

Note that even if you uninstall the software, since they are drivers, they will probably get re-installed automatically.
